AMD T56N, Dual Core @ 1,65GHz, TDP18W
AMD T48N, Dual Core @ 1,4GHz, TDP18W
AMD T40N, Dual Core @ 1,0GHz, TDP9W
AMD T40E, Dual Core @ 1,0GHz, TDP6.4W
AMD T52R, Single Core @ 1,5GHz, TDP18W
AMD T44R, Single Core @ 1,2GHz, TDP9W
AMD T40R, Single Core @ 1,0GHz, TDP5.5W
AMD T16R, Single Core @615MHz, TDP 4.5W
